Needs simple improvement

History has proven flash cards work. Having said that, the most obvious simple improvement this app desperately needs: Hindi words printed with English letters. The native text and translations into English words fall short. I hoped deselecting English words in settings would replace the English translation with Hindi words written in English... but no! Obviously, I want to see the original text and have it translated. For example, a son with a picture of a son... but why not also help me recognize beta is son? Additionally, for those with hearing impairments, seeing beta printed next to son would assist with hearing the pronunciations clearly.
